Nestled in the far southwest corner of Brooklyn is Red Hook, a neighborhood rich with history and creativity. Although home to many niche shops, art galleries, waterfront parks and food culture, many businesses suffer from a lack of regular patronage due to inadequate transportation to and throughout the area.
Ride the Hook is an initiative designed to improve the economic sustainability of Red Hook. By reframing the neighborhood as an accessible and intriguing biking destination, Ride the Hook aims to increase commercial activity on the Van Brundt main street, as well as to businesses sprinkled off the beaten path throughout Red Hook.
